You're right on the coast path here. A few minutes walk and you're on the RSPB reserve at South Stack. You'll see a lot of seabirds. Puffins are here in season. There are seals in the sea below.
The nearest beach is Porth Dafarch, about a mile away. It's sandy and good for swimming. Trearddur Bay is a bit further. They've got a few pubs, shops, and places to eat there.
Holyhead is a short drive if you need the ferry to Ireland or a bigger supermarket. For a day out, Plas Newydd is worth visiting. The castles at Conwy, Caernarfon, and Beaumaris are all within a 30 minute drive. The whole island is an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ty.
